Abstract:
This paper summarizes the CaliforniaKids and Healthy Kids programs--county-based insurance programs in California for low-income children. The study examined features of both programs, use of basic health care services by the children enrolled, and typical experiences accessing inpatient and other high-cost care. Children enrolled in the two programs made substantial use of outpatient health care, despite important variation in program features. The study concludes with recommendations on how future research can more rigorously and precisely examine children's access and use of the programs.
